What this is
AI adoption often begins with experimentation rather than strategy.
The AI Maturity Diagnostic provides an independent assessment of your organisation’s readiness for AI adoption.
The diagnostic reviews:
• data infrastructure
• operational workflows
• governance and risk controls
• technology landscape
• commercial opportunities
The goal is to establish a clear baseline before major AI investment decisions are made.
